Skip to content

ES6允许大括号内,里面写入变量和函数,作为对象的属性和方法。这样更加简介和方便

javascript
let name = "lisi"
let change = function(){
    console.log("我是一个函数");
}
// 常规写法
const obj = {
   // 属性名:name变量
    name: name,
    change: change
}

// es6写法
const obj = {
    name,
    change,
    // 另一种写法
    improve(){
        console.log("我是一个方法");
    }
}
console.log(obj.improve);